Where and when does meiosis occur in the life of an … Web1. Sporogenetic Meiosis: The meiosis occurring at the time of spore formation is referred to as the sporogenetic meiosis. This type of meiosis is commonly found in plants. 2. Gametic Meiosis: In most animals and lower plants, the meiosis occurs at the time of gametogenesis (spermatogenesis and oogenesis) and is known as gametic meiosis. 3 ... Gametophytes … WebApr 8, 2024 · Initially, taking as example a 2n somatic cell, ploidy increases to 4n (duplication of DNA) during interphase. During meiosis I, since homologous chromosomes are separated, ploidy falls to 2n (the original number) and then during meiosis II ploidy finally falls to n in the resulting daughter cells. Ploidy reduction does not occur in mitosis.
